Re: Using Wi-Fi in MatrixTV

Hi Fedork,
When you power on your Matrix you will get a MatrixTV splash screen. When you see this, press the spacebar (or perhaps any key works, I can't remember). You will then see setup options, configure your wifi there.
Hope that helps...

Re: Installing latest version of XBMC

Hi Alan, From my understanding it is not as simple as just installing the latest XBMC. The Matrix requires a special build due to it's graphics card (i.MX6). You can apparently compile yourself from http://github.com/xbmc-imx6. However I have no idea what this involves. I read elsewhere on this site...
